Product Introduction

Overview

The LM723CN is a high-precision voltage regulator integrated circuit produced by STMicroelectronics. It is designed primarily for series regulator applications and offers a versatile range of features that make it suitable for various electronic systems. The LM723CN is capable of regulating output voltages from 2V to 37V and can supply output currents up to 150 mA without external transistors, although external transistors can be added to increase the load current up to 10A. This regulator is available in a 14-lead dual in-line plastic (DIP) package and is known for its low standby current drain and provision for either linear or foldback current limiting.

Key Features

  • Adjustable Output Voltage: The LM723CN allows for output voltage adjustment from 2V to 37V.
  • High Output Current: It can supply up to 150 mA without external transistors and up to 10A with external transistors.
  • Low Standby Current Drain: The regulator features extremely low standby current, making it energy-efficient.
  • Current Limiting: Provision for either linear or foldback current limiting to protect the device from overcurrent conditions.
  • Versatile Applications: Useful in a wide range of applications including shunt regulators, current regulators, and temperature controllers.
  • ESD Protection: The device has limited built-in ESD protection, requiring careful handling to prevent electrostatic damage.

Applications

  • Series Regulator Applications: Primarily designed for series regulator applications.
  • Shunt Regulators: Can be used as a shunt regulator to regulate voltage in parallel with the load.
  • Current Regulators: Suitable for applications requiring precise current regulation.
  • Temperature Controllers: Can be used in temperature control circuits due to its stable output voltage.
  • Switching Regulators: Can be configured to operate as a switching regulator.
